Joseph Zajda – Globalisation, Comparative Education and Policy Research, 2025
This book analyses education policy trends that affects performing culture, academic excellence and global competitiveness in schools. It focuses on students' cultural identities and engagement, inclusive schooling, eliminating discrimination and discriminatory practices in the classroom, and relevant values education. Brown, Malcolm; McCormack, Mark; Reeves, Jamie; Brooks, D. Christopher; Grajek, Susan – EDUCAUSE, 2020
In assuming ownership of the Horizon Report, EDUCAUSE recognized the challenges of anticipating the future. The authors have, in this first major revision of the report's methodology, structure, and content, striven to break the mold of the classic Horizon Report without losing its essential purpose. Pelletier, Kathe; Brown, Malcolm; Brooks, D. Christopher; McCormack, Mark; Reeves, Jamie; Arbino, Nichole – EDUCAUSE, 2021
This report profiles key trends and emerging technologies and practices shaping the future of teaching and learning and envisions a number of scenarios and implications for that future.
